Get more out of life online

9 Oct, 2019

Did you know that 2.5 million people are currently not online in Australia and a further four million people have limited digital skills?

On Monday October 14, Get Online Week 2019 launches in Australia kicking off a week of more than 1000 events taking place around the country to provide support for people wishing to improve their digital skills.

From October 14 to 20, Wodonga Council will host a range of events as part of Get Online Week to help ensure everyone can take part in our increasingly digital world.
